1. Chilko Lake Location
Chilko Lake, situated within British Columbia, Canada, serves as the primary backdrop for the ninth season. Its selection as a filming location introduces specific environmental challenges and resource availability that significantly impact the participants’ survival strategies.
-
Remote Wilderness
Chilko Lake’s location in a remote area of British Columbia presents significant logistical challenges and limits external contact. This isolation heightens the self-reliance requirement for each participant, forcing them to depend solely on their skills and pre-selected gear. This remoteness amplifies the psychological pressures associated with the competition.
-
Seasonal Weather Patterns
The region experiences variable weather, including significant temperature fluctuations and precipitation. Participants must contend with potential hypothermia, resource scarcity due to seasonal changes, and the need for adaptable shelter construction. These weather dynamics directly influence contestants’ day-to-day survival decisions.
-
Indigenous Wildlife
Chilko Lake and its surrounding forests are home to a variety of wildlife, including bears, wolves, and cougars. The presence of these animals introduces a risk of dangerous encounters, requiring participants to implement appropriate safety measures and potentially impacting their food procurement strategies. It showcases a harsh reality when they are foraging.
-
Limited Flora and Fauna
The availability of edible plants and game animals in the Chilko Lake region influences the participants’ ability to secure sustenance. Limited or challenging access to food resources necessitates efficient foraging, trapping, and fishing techniques. This scarcity directly impacts the long-term viability of each participant’s survival strategy.

Shelter Construction
Constructing a secure and weather-resistant shelter is paramount for protection against the elements. This skill involves selecting appropriate building materials from the surrounding environment, employing structural techniques to ensure stability, and incorporating insulation to mitigate temperature fluctuations. A poorly constructed shelter can lead to hypothermia or exposure, drastically reducing a participant’s chances of survival. Season nine demonstrates contestants utilizing various shelter designs based on available resources and climate conditions, highlighting the importance of adaptability in shelter construction.
-
Fire-Starting
The ability to reliably create fire is essential for warmth, cooking, water purification, and signaling. Successful fire-starting requires knowledge of different fire-starting methods, the ability to identify and gather appropriate tinder and fuel sources, and the skill to maintain a controlled burn in varying weather conditions. The series highlights the challenges participants face in procuring dry tinder and maintaining a fire during periods of rain or snowfall. Fire is shown to be a central element for maintaining morale and ensuring basic survival needs are met.
-
Food Procurement
Sustaining oneself in a wilderness environment necessitates effective food procurement strategies. This involves identifying edible plants, setting traps for small game, and employing fishing techniques to obtain aquatic resources. A comprehensive understanding of local flora and fauna, coupled with the ability to construct functional traps and snares, is critical for securing a reliable food source. Season nine participants demonstrate varying degrees of success in food procurement, directly impacting their energy levels and overall well-being. The risks associated with consuming unfamiliar plants or improperly prepared game are also depicted.
-
Water Acquisition and Purification
Access to clean drinking water is fundamental to survival. Participants must be able to locate water sources and implement effective purification methods to eliminate harmful bacteria and pathogens. This can involve constructing filtration systems, boiling water over a fire, or utilizing chemical purification tablets. Dehydration can rapidly impair physical and cognitive function, making water acquisition and purification a top priority. The challenges of finding reliable water sources in varying terrain and the risks associated with consuming untreated water are prominently featured.

Survival Insights from “Alone Netflix Season 9”
The ninth season of the survival series offers invaluable lessons in preparedness and resilience, applicable beyond the context of wilderness competition. Analyzing the strategies and outcomes of participants provides critical insight into survival best practices.
Tip 1: Prioritize Shelter Construction. A robust shelter is paramount for protection against environmental elements. Investment in a well-insulated and structurally sound shelter minimizes energy expenditure on temperature regulation and mitigates the risk of hypothermia. Prioritize this activity upon arrival at the designated location.
Tip 2: Master Fire-Starting Techniques. Proficiency in multiple fire-starting methods ensures a reliable source of warmth, cooking capability, and water purification. Redundancy in fire-starting tools and a thorough understanding of local tinder sources are essential. Fire provides a critical boost in both physical comfort and mental fortitude.
Tip 3: Implement Resourceful Foraging Strategies. A comprehensive knowledge of local flora and fauna is crucial for identifying edible plants and sustainable food sources. Exercise caution when consuming unfamiliar species, and prioritize trapping and fishing techniques to supplement plant-based diets. Accurate identification prevents poisoning or allergic reactions.
Tip 4: Conserve Energy Through Efficient Movement. Minimize unnecessary physical exertion by optimizing travel routes and streamlining daily tasks. Prioritize tasks that yield the greatest return on investment, and avoid activities that deplete energy reserves without providing significant benefit. Efficient movement directly influences long-term sustainability.
Tip 5: Maintain Mental Fortitude Through Routine and Mindfulness. Combat the psychological stressors of isolation by establishing a daily routine and engaging in mindfulness practices. Setting achievable goals, practicing self-compassion, and focusing on the present moment can mitigate anxiety and enhance psychological well-being. Mental health is critical for consistent functioning.
Tip 6: Sharpen Tools and Preserve Equipment. Consistently maintain edged tools to ensure efficient operation and prevent injury due to dullness. Preserve and repair equipment to prolong its lifespan and avoid the need for replacement. Proper tool maintenance contributes to efficiency and reduces the risk of accidents.
Tip 7: Adapt to Changing Environmental Conditions. Remain observant of weather patterns, animal behavior, and resource availability, and adjust survival strategies accordingly. Flexibility and adaptability are essential for responding to unforeseen challenges and maximizing opportunities for survival.
